Congratulations on a great start to Volumetrics, Shelley! I was fortunate enough to be one of Barbara Rolls' study guinney pigs at Penn State University - she wrote the book. I can attest that the diet works - I lost 27 pounds in the year I was with the study. I could've lost alot more if I had gotten off my fat butt and exercised like I was supposed to! Anyway,... I unfortunately have gained back all but 3 lbs since then ( 18 mos. ago) and got motivated again after seeing the Volumetrics cookbook at the library. I started the diet today and pray that I can stick with it. There are so many recipes I want to try that I'm just going to go buy the cookbook. Have you tried any of the recipes yet? A great breakfast that's good enough to eat as a dessert is a packet of maple and brown sugar oatmeal (made with water) and topped with canned peaches (canned in juice - not syrup) and a little bit of the fat free French Vanilla coffee creamer.
